Preparing for a Dynamic Duo Real Estate Brand Photoshoot

Creating a successful two-person brand photoshoot can be an exciting endeavor, especially when it involves real estate agents like Share Allen and Bonita Wilson from EXP Realty. Recently, they teamed up for an in-studio brand photoshoot, with Leta from letagvisuals.com behind the lens, capturing the essence of their partnership and individual brand stories.

1. Collaborative Vision

Bringing two distinct brands together requires aligning visions. Share Allen and Bonita Wilson coordinated their branding styles, ensuring a cohesive narrative while showcasing their unique personalities.


2. Wardrobe Coordination

They meticulously planned their outfits to complement each other and the chosen aesthetic, aiming for professional yet approachable looks that resonate with their target audience.


3. Props and Accessories

Incorporating relevant props and accessories added depth to their shoot. Items like branded signage, real estate paraphernalia, or symbolic objects can speak volumes about their shared journey and values.

4. Location Scouting via PeerSpace

With the aim of finding the perfect setting, they turned to PeerSpace, exploring various studio options. From chic urban spaces to minimalist backdrops, the platform offered diverse environments suited to their brand messaging.


5. Collaboration with Leta from letagvisuals.com

Leta, a skilled photographer, brought their vision to life. Her expertise in capturing authentic moments and guiding the duo made the shoot comfortable and productive.
